> Some thought:
> 
> 1) I found InitializeCpuExceptionStackSwitchHandlers() is only implemented in
> DxeException.c.
> What about Pei/Smm instance?
> 
> I think it is OK to not implement it at this moment. But we need make sure no
> architecture issue if we want to enable it some time later.
> 
Like what we discussed before, this series of patch is for Stack Guard feature 
which
is only available for DXE (because Stack Guard needs paging to work). Stack 
switch
is enabled for the sake of Stack Guard feature. So I think it's enough to 
implement
it in DxeException.c. In addition, SMM has its own implementation of stack guard
and stack switch. It's not necessary to do it again.

I agree with you that we should merge those common code but I think we should do
it in a separate patch series since it's not Stack Guard relevant. And I've 
removed
all architecture issues I can think of. Current stack switch initialization 
should work
for both PEI and SMM as well.

> > If Stack Guard is enabled and there's really a stack overflow happened 
> > during
> > boot, a Page Fault exception will be triggered. Because the stack is out of
> > usage, the exception handler, which shares the stack with normal UEFI 
> > driver,
> > cannot be executed and cannot dump the processor information.
> >
> > Without those information, it's very difficult for the BIOS developers 
> > locate
> > the root cause of stack overflow. And without a workable stack, the 
> > developer
> > cannot event use single step to debug the UEFI driver with JTAG debugger.
> >
> > In order to make sure the exception handler to execute normally after stack
> > overflow. We need separate stacks for exception handlers in case of unusable
> > stack.
> >
> > IA processor allows to switch to a new stack during handling interrupt and
> > exception. But X64 and IA32 provides different ways to make it. X64 provides
> > interrupt stack table (IST) to allow maximum 7 different exceptions to have
> > new stack for its handler. IA32 doesn't have IST mechanism and can only use
> > task gate to do it since task switch allows to load a new stack through its
> > task-state segment (TSS).
